The brief

The FBI has announced that all three ransom notes received in the Nancy Guthrie kidnapping case were fake. The agency is still investigating some notes to determine their legitimacy.

Coverage emphasizes the FBI's findings and the ongoing investigation. Major outlets including Reuters, CNN, and Yahoo are reporting on the development.

The Guthrie family and local sheriff have reflected on the five months since Nancy's disappearance. Watch for updates on the FBI's investigation into the remaining notes and any new developments in the Nancy Guthrie case.
